Gold IRA vs 401(k): Diversifying Your Retirement Portfolio
When building your retirement plan, strategic investing is crucial. Two popular options often evaluated are the Gold IRA and the traditional 401(k). While both offer distinct benefits, understanding their core differences can help you make an informed decision. A precious metals IRA allows you to invest in physical gold, silver, platinum, or palladium, potentially protecting your portfolio against market volatility. On the other hand, a 401(k) is primarily an employer-sponsored plan that typically invests in stocks, bonds, and mutual funds. It offers tax deductions but may not provide the same level of tangible asset protection as a Gold IRA.
Ultimately, the best choice for you depends on your individual investment strategy. Consulting with a qualified professional can provide personalized guidance based on your specific circumstances.
Considering Gold IRA Pros and Cons: Weighing the Advantages and Disadvantages
A Gold Individual Retirement Account (IRA) provides a unique way to put your retirement funds. While this strategy hold compelling advantages, consider carefully to evaluate both the pros and cons before diving in.
- A possibility of Inflation Shielding
- Diversification
- Real-World Holdings
However, there are also potential drawbacks associated with Gold IRAs.
- High Setup Costs
- Price Volatility
- Withdrawal Restrictions
A comprehensive understanding of both the advantages and disadvantages will assist you in making an informed decision about whether a Gold IRA is right for your financial goals.
